Licensing Server Unreachable - No Firewall/Network Problem

For a couple of days our Plesk-Installation complains about 'Unable to connect with licensing server'.

This is NOT a problem with the connectivity to the licensing kerver ka.swsoft.som (ka.paralells.com).

It is possible to
- ping this server
- make a telnet connection to port ka.swsoft.com:5224 therefore our firewall allows the traffic

Further investigation with tcpdump/ethereal shows that when trying to retrieve the key from the control panel NO connection is initiated to ka.swsoft.com:5224.

In /usr/local/psa/admin/logs/httpsd_error_log the following is logged

Activation request for 'sapp-PPWSE-1' added
Curl failed: unsupported protocol
Remote call failed
Connection error #-504: Network errorKey update performed at Wed Nov 26 11:51:56 2008
result: Temporary error
Licensing Server Unreachable: Unable to connect with licensing server.
Please make sure that your network allows communication to ka.swsoft.com:5224.
For more details check system help pages.

Seems like a problem with curl.

Curl is installed -> Output from rpm-qa | grep "curl" follows

curl-7.15.1-19.2
php5-curl-5.1.2-29.5
compat-curl2-7.11.0-20.2
curl-devel-7.15.1-19.7

Our System is a SuSE Linex Enterprise Server 10 64bit (2.6.16.21-0.8-default)
